A later change needs to re-enable tracing on a (re-)start path without repeating the full pt_config() setup (filters, RTIT_CTL, buffer configuration). Factor that enabling sequence out into a new helper, pt_config_enable(), so it can be called on its own. No functional change intended. charset="utf-8" The Intel PT driver reads and writes event->hw.state as a whole value, assuming it is either 0 or PERF_HES_STOPPED. That is true today, but a subsequent fix needs to also track an open AUX output buffer using the PERF_HES_UPTODATE bit of the same field. When more than one bit can be set, whole-value assignments would overwrite the other bits and whole-value comparisons would fail to match. Convert all accesses to set, clear and test the PERF_HES_STOPPED bit individually, in preparation for that change. No functional change intended: event->hw.state currently only ever holds 0 or PERF_HES_STOPPED, so the bitwise forms are equivalent. charset="utf-8" If pt_event_stop() is called without PERF_EF_UPDATE flag, then perf_aux_output_end() is not called. A subsequent call to pt_event_start() will call perf_aux_output_begin() again which violates the rule against nesting and triggers a WARNING in perf_aux_output_begin(). Originally, pt_event_stop() was never called without PERF_EF_UPDATE, because the only code paths to do so are from event overflow, and Intel PT does not do that. However the introduction of group throttling by commit 9734e25fbf5ae ("perf: Fix the throttle logic for a group") meant that an Intel PT event could be throttled if it was part of a group. Throttling calls PMU ->stop() / ->start() callbacks without flags. An example is when AUX area sampling is used. The following commands hit the issue: echo 10000 > /proc/sys/kernel/perf_event_max_sample_rate perf record -F32000 --aux-sample -e '{intel_pt//u,cycles:u}' \ -- bash -c 'for i in `seq 1 100000` ; do true ; done' Use PERF_HES_UPTODATE to track whether perf_aux_output_begin() and perf_aux_output_end() are balanced. A cleared PERF_HES_UPTODATE bit indicates that an AUX output context is still open. Amend pt_event_start() / pt_event_stop() accordingly so that begin/end stay balanced: - In non-snapshot mode, stop() always closes the buffer (the buffer may have run out of space, and that accounting is done by the update), so a following start() opens a fresh one as before. - In snapshot/overwrite mode, stop() without PERF_EF_UPDATE leaves the buffer open so that pt_event_snapshot_aux() can still copy from it, and start() then only re-enables tracing instead of calling perf_aux_output_begin() again. Note that pt_event_del() calls pt_event_stop() with PERF_EF_UPDATE flag set (as is required by the documentation), so a final call to perf_aux_output_end() is assured.
